lockable

/ˈlɑkəbəl/
adjective
  1. Capable of being locked with a key, code, or other mechanism.
    • The hotel room has a lockable safe for valuables.
    • Make sure the lockable gate is secured before leaving.
    • She bought a lockable diary to keep her thoughts private.
